And here is the list of optional extras she has. We would have liked the PDCC and rear axle steering, but I would have to wait for those to come into my budget. They are rare options. I went to see a Graphite Blue one in Hatfield with PDCC/rear steering but that had the Sports Bucket seats (hence fell into my price bracket) which were very comfy for short journeys, but not for our road trips, especially the passenger as they don’t recline.
